*,*:before,*:after{margin:0;padding:0;box-sizing:border-box}:root{--bg: #000000;--surface: #050505;--border: #1E2328;--accent: #5AF5F5;--accent-dim: rgba(90, 245, 245, .15);--danger: #FF4757;--muted: #7D7D7D;--text: #EAEAEA;--text-bright: #FFFFFF}html{scroll-behavior:smooth}body{font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,sans-serif;background:var(--bg);color:var(--text);line-height:1.6;-webkit-font-smoothing:antialiased}a{color:var(--accent);text-decoration:none}a:hover{text-decoration:underline}img{max-width:100%;display:block}button{font-family:inherit;cursor:pointer;border:none;outline:none}code,pre{font-family:SF Mono,Fira Code,Cascadia Code,monospace}::selection{background:var(--accent);color:var(--bg)}.app{min-height:100vh}section{padding:80px 24px;max-width:1100px;margin:0 auto}@media(max-width:768px){section{padding:56px 16px}}.section-title{font-size:2rem;font-weight:700;color:var(--text-bright);text-align:center;margin-bottom:12px}.section-subtitle{color:var(--muted);text-align:center;margin-bottom:48px;font-size:1.05rem}.btn{display:inline-flex;align-items:center;gap:8px;padding:12px 28px;border-radius:8px;font-size:.95rem;font-weight:600;transition:all .2s ease}.btn-primary{background:var(--accent);color:var(--bg)}.btn-primary:hover{background:#3dd8d8;text-decoration:none;box-shadow:0 0 24px var(--accent-dim)}.btn-outline{background:transparent;color:var(--accent);border:1px solid var(--border)}.btn-outline:hover{border-color:var(--accent);text-decoration:none;box-shadow:0 0 16px var(--accent-dim)}.card{background:var(--surface);border:1px solid var(--border);border-radius:12px;padding:28px;transition:border-color .2s ease,box-shadow .2s ease}.card:hover{border-color:var(--accent);box-shadow:0 0 20px var(--accent-dim)}
